Q.MENU options for movie list
1 Press Q.MENU.
A pop-up window will appear.
2 Press the Navigation buttons to scroll the option
and press ENTER.
3 Press the Navigation buttons to scroll to one of
the following options and press ENTER.
Set Video Play.
Option Description
Picture Size
Selects your desired picture format for
videos.
Full Mode: Files are played in full screen
mode according to the aspect ratio of
video.
Original Mode: Files are played in their
native size.
Audio
Language
Changes the Language Group of the audio
for video files. Files with a single audio
track cannot be selected.
Subtitle
Language
The subtitles can be turned on or off.
Language
Activated for SMI subtitles and can select
the language within the subtitle.
Code Page
Subtitle font selection. When set to
default, contents are displayed in the
language set in Option - Language -
Menu Language."
Option Description
Subtitle
Language
Group
Latin1: English, Spanish,
French Korean: English,
Korean
Sync
If the video is not
synchronized with the
captions, it can be
adjusted by 0.5 second.
Position
Move the location of the
subtitles.
Size
Changes the subtitle font
size.
Repeat
Turn on/off repeat function of movie
playback. When turned on, the file within
the folder will be played back repeatedly.
When turned off, if the next file name is
similar to the previous file, it can be played
sequentially.
NOTE
Option values changed in Movie List does
not affect Photo List and Music List.
Option value changed in Photo List and
Music List are changed likewise in Photo
List and Music List excluding Movie List.
When replaying a video file after stopping,
select Yes to restart where it previously
stopped.
If continuous series files exist within the
folder, the next file will automatically be
played. But, this excludes cases when the
Repeat function of Movie List Option is
turned On.
Set Video.
Allows you to change Video presets (Refer to
PICTURE Settings on page 88).
Set Audio.
Allows you to change Audio presets (Refer to
AUDIO Settings on page 93).
Set DivX PLUS HD
These options are enabled only when the movie file
being played has the title, edition and authored
chapter information.
Option Description
Title
For files with more than one title,
select the title you want to play.
Edition
For files with more than one edition,
select the edition you want to play.
An edition refers to the playback
order set based on the chapters.
Authored
Chapter
Select and play the chapter you want.
